Senior Accountant

BlueRidge Life Sciences is a growing family of companies providing a comprehensive suite of life sciences services. The Senior Accountant will support complex accounting activities, assist with the transition of accounting operations for newly acquired entities, and ensure audit readiness under the direction of the Controller.

Responsibilities

Own and lead special projects across finance and accounting in collaboration with the Controller, including: Workday implementation and post–go-live optimization
Transition of accounting work for newly acquired entities, including: Accounting setup and chart-of-accounts alignment
Transition of responsibilities from prior teams or external providers
Establishment of standardized processes and controls
Other system implementations, upgrades, and enhancements
Act as project manager for accounting-led initiatives with guidance from the Controller: Define timelines, deliverables, milestones, and dependencies
Coordinate across accounting, operations, IT, and external vendors
Proactively identify risks and escalate issues appropriately to avoid disruption to close
Lead process redesign and documentation together with the Controller: Develop, maintain, and enhance SOPs
Standardize workflows across entities
Improve efficiency, scalability, and internal control maturity leading to a cross-trained team across multiple entities
Serve as primary owner of technical accounting matters with Controller oversight, including: Complex accruals and estimates
Judgmental and non-routine accounting areas
Revenue recognition review (as applicable)
Perform month-end review (not preparation) of: Accruals
Journal entries
Balance sheet reconciliations
Lead improvements to balance sheet schedules in coordination with the Controller, ensuring they are: Accurate, well-supported, and audit-ready
Consistent across entities
Clearly documented with defined ownership and review standards
Train staff accountants to prepare balance sheet schedules with support and reinforcement from the Controller
Ensure consistent application of accounting policies across all entities aligned with Controller guidance
Drive audit readiness and execution in partnership with the Controller: Lead PBC coordination
Review audit schedules, workpapers, and support
Act as first point of contact for auditors prior to escalation to the Controller
Act as primary reviewer and trainer for staff accountants across functional areas working closely with the Controller
Partner with the Controller to train staff, particularly during: Transition of newly acquired entities
Implementation of new systems or processes
Expansion of staff responsibilities (e.g., balance sheet ownership)
Provide structured training, guidance, and feedback to strengthen preparer quality
Establish cross-coverage plans with Controller alignment to reduce key-person risk
Serve as first escalation point for accounting issues before they reach the Controller
Ensure continuity during staff absences, turnover, or acquisitions
Accounting work for newly acquired entities is transitioned smoothly with Controller support and oversight
Staff independently prepare high-quality balance sheet schedules following Controller-approved standards
Balance sheet reconciliations are complete, consistent, and audit-ready
Special projects delivered on time without disrupting month-end close, supported by effective Controller collaboration
Clean, review-ready closes with minimal Controller intervention
Smooth audit cycles with limited last-minute issues or rework

Required

Bachelor's degree in Accounting or Finance (Master's a plus)
5–8+ years of progressive accounting experience, including month-end close ownership
Strong knowledge of U.S. GAAP and practical application in a corporate environment
Experience preparing and reviewing journal entries, account reconciliations, and financial statements
Proven ability to manage the full monthly close process under tight deadlines
Experience with revenue recognition and accrual accounting (ASC 606 exposure preferred)
Familiarity with lease accounting (ASC 842) and fixed asset accounting a plus
Experience supporting audits and working directly with external auditors
Advanced Excel skills (pivot tables, lookups, large data sets)
Experience with accounting systems such as NetSuite, Workday Financials, QuickBooks, or similar ERP platforms
Ability to work across multiple entities and manage intercompany transactions
Strong attention to detail with the ability to see the bigger financial picture
Excellent written and verbal communication skills
Ability to work independently, prioritize tasks, and thrive in a fast-paced environment
